Asia Pacific University of Technology & Innovation (APU), with its Integrated Sustainability & Urban Creativity Centre (ISUC), has been driving research in areas of United Nations’ Sustainability Development Goals (SDGs), coupled with its practices across the board inculcating ESG.
Putting research into practice, APU has collaborated with CILT Ventures Malaysia Sdn Bhd, a fully subsidiary of Chartered Institute of Logistics and Transport Malaysia (CILTM) aimed at addressing the sustainability and environmental goals and concerns of the logistics and transportation industries.
The Green Supply Chain and Logistic Excellent Centre (GEC) will drive innovation and research in multiple technology areas for this sector. APU’s Post Graduate School, especially PhD students will benefit greatly through research areas related to SDGs and ESG. PhD research will be funded. In addition, student internships in key areas will be offered by members of CILTM to APU’s undergraduates.
CILTM IS the professional body representing the logistics and transportation industries in Malaysia and is affiliated with CILT International based in the United Kingdom. International members of CILT affiliations are active in 44 countries worldwide.
APU and CILT Ventures Sdn Bhd formalized their collaboration on 17 March 2022 by Dato Ts. Abd Radzak Abd Malek, Chairman of CILT Ventures Malaysia; and Dr. Hari Narayanan, Vice-Chancellor, APU. Dr. Mohammad Nizam Baharom, CEO, CILT Ventures Malaysia, and Datuk Parmjit Singh, CEO of APU, witnessed this significant moment.
“The logistics industry plays a crucial part in helping protect our environment. We need to enlist experienced experts who understand the science behind our environment to be part of our team. Let's not forget the value of an independent voice and the importance of universities, researchers and professional bodies in providing professional advice,” said Dato Ts. Abd Radzak Abd Malek.
Datuk Parmjit Singh highlighted innovation as a driver in this collaboration “Let us constantly challenge ourselves to be at the forefront through innovative ideas and solutions that create value to industry, environment and society.”
